A species of Goose (Anser segetum): see quotation.

1

1766.  Pennant, Zool. (1812), II. 234. Called the bean goose, from the likeness of the nail of the bill to a horse bean.

2

1864.  [H. W. Wheelwright], Spring Lapl., 145. In Lapland … bean, and white-fronted geese, flock in hundreds.
